[Alpha Biz= Reporter Kim Minyoung] The Bank of Korea announced on the 13th that it has renewed its one-ringgit currency swap contract worth 5 trillion won with the Central Bank of Malaysia.


The currency swap is the same size as the existing contract signed in February 2020, and the expiration date is until May 12, 2027 (three years).

Upon maturity, it can be extended by bilateral agreement.

A BOK official said, "This currency swap contract will contribute to promoting trade between the two countries and strengthening financial cooperation."
